June 20, 2007, Taipei, Taiwan ˇV China Airlines was again selected as one of the top companies in Taiwan by the Corporate Governance Asia Annual Recognition Awards 2007, an event held by Corporate Governance Asia magazine. Other Taiwanese companies on the list were TSMC, AU Optronics and Taiwan Mobile. This marks the second year that CAL has been selected by the magazine as one of the best companies in Taiwan in the area of corporate governance.
ˇ§China Airlines has spared no effort to improve its corporate governance and abide by industry ethics,ˇ¨ said China Airlines Chairman Philip Wei, addressing the presentation ceremony. ˇ§This award reflects that our hard work has earned international recognition.ˇ¨
Corporate Governance Asia is a Hong Kong-based journal specializing in corporate governance in Asia, and most of its readers are business and finance experts. The selection was based on the criteria that the company must have an excellent track record in corporate governance, it must have been involved in a specific public activity related to improving or enhancing its corporate governance during the previous 12 months, and it must have implemented significant and specific governance reforms. This is the second year that the magazine has issued the awards.
In giving the award, the journal ranked the companies according to five principles: board and management practices; media recognition; business ethics and corporate social responsibilities; investor transparency; and finance. The award ceremony was held at the JW Marriott Hotel in Hong Kong on June 18. Other famous awardees included Singapore Airlines, Lenovo and Hutchison Whampoa.
CAL continues to earn international recognition for its corporate governance regime. In 2005, world-renowned Euromoney magazine ranked CAL as the top company in Taiwan in the area of corporate governance.
